AW04 GRZ is a 2004 Nissan Cabstar in Silver with a 2,953c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 75%.
Across all 2004 Nissan Cabstar models, the average MOT pass rate is 63.5% with a typical mileage of 72,834 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Nissan Cabstar f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 27,729 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AW04 GRZ,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Nissan Cabstar typically stays on UK roads for around 34 years. At 22 years old, this Nissan Cabstar is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
